Hyaluronan synthase. [EC: 2.4.1.212]
(1) UDP-alpha-N-acetyl-D-glucosamine + beta-D-glucuronosyl-(1->3)-N- acetyl-beta-D-glucosaminyl-(1->4)-(nascent hyaluronan) = UDP + N-acetyl- beta-D-glucosaminyl-(1->4)-beta-D-glucuronosyl-(1->3)-N-acetyl-beta-D- glucosaminyl-(1->4)-(nascent hyaluronan). (2) UDP-alpha-D-glucuronate + N-acetyl-beta-D-glucosaminyl-(1->4)-beta-D- glucuronosyl-(1->3)-(nascent hyaluronan) = UDP + beta-D-glucuronosyl- (1->3)-N-acetyl-beta-D-glucosaminyl-(1->4)-beta-D-glucuronosyl-(1->3)- (nascent hyaluronan).
  • Adds GlcNAc to nascent hyaluronan when the non-reducing end is GlcA, but it adds GlcA when the non-reducing end is GlcNAc.
  • Highly specific for UDP-GlcNAc and UDP-GlcA; no copolymerization is observed if either is replaced by UDP-Glc, UDP-Gal, UDP-GalNAc or UDP-GalA.

Alpha-1,3-mannosyl-glycoprotein 2-beta-N-acetylglucosaminyltransferase. [EC: 2.4.1.101]
UDP-N-acetyl-D-glucosamine + 3-(alpha-D-mannosyl)-beta-D-mannosyl-R = UDP + 3-(2-(N-acetyl-beta-D-glucosaminyl)-alpha-D-mannosyl)-beta-D- mannosyl-R.
  • R represents the remainder of the N-linked oligosaccharide in the glycoprotein acceptor.
  • Note that this enzyme acts before N-acetylglucosaminyltransferases II (EC 2.4.1.143), III (EC 2.4.1.144), IV (EC 2.4.1.145), V (EC 2.4.1.155) and VI (EC 2.4.1.201).
  • Formerly EC 2.4.1.51.

Protein N-acetylglucosaminyltransferase. [EC: 2.4.1.94]
UDP-N-acetyl-D-glucosamine + [protein]-L-asparagine = UDP + [protein]- N(4)-(N-acetyl-D-glucosaminyl)-L-asparagine.
  • The acceptor is the asparagine residue in a sequence of the form Asn- Xaa-(Ser/Thr).
